Output 0edcc104ebcc59fc5d4b37c26a8ae32d59c8137cc8dc7e8d1f417eb48fc30c07: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f0008778edc14dd6f1e20d58b4711615a25ee62 OP_EQUAL
address
37S8Xvj4f9ED7tzNVv5Zjs4BuM3aCu9CmD
transaction
0edcc104ebcc59fc5d4b37c26a8ae32d59c8137cc8dc7e8d1f417eb48fc30c07
confirmations
187980
spent
true